Muhammad Ali revolutionized boxing by bringing a unique blend of athleticism, charisma, and social activism to the sport. His fighting style, characterized by agility and speed, popularized the "float like a butterfly, sting like a bee" approach, inspiring future generations of boxers. Ali's outspoken stance on civil rights and opposition to the Vietnam War also elevated the sport's cultural significance, making boxing a platform for social change. His legacy continues to influence athletes and the perception of boxing as a means for personal and societal empowerment.
